Abstract
Currently, the presence of data uncertainty and noise raises critical issues to be handled on both theoretical and computational grounds. Therefore, robustification and robust optimization have gained attention from theoretical and practical points of view for the establishment of a modeling framework in mathematical optimization to immunize solutions against diverse uncertainties. Data of both the input and output variables, underlying the problems to be addressed, are affected by the noise of different kinds, such that standard statistical models alone may not be sufficient to ensure trustworthy results due to the complexity of the model. Consequently, we propose including parametric uncertainties reflecting future scenarios in multivariate adaptive regression splines (MARS), which, in turn, show great promise for fitting nonlinear multivariate functions, where additive and interactive effects of the predictors are employed to assess the response variable. We robustify MARS through the usage of robust optimization techniques. Due to the large complexity of the underlying model in prior studies, we applied a so-called weak robustification. Now, we exploit a geometrical and combinatorial approach to allow for a more complete robustification, by formulating Robust MARS (RMARS) under Cross-Polytope Uncertainty. In this study, we use RMARS for energy data and demonstrate its superior performance through a simulation study.
Similar content being viewed by others
References
Balalla, D.-T., Nguyen-Huy, T., & Deo, R. (2021). MARS model for prediction of short- and long-term global solar radiation. In R. Deo, P. Samui, & S. S. Roy (Eds.), Predictive modelling for energy management and power systems engineering (pp. 391–436). Elsevier.
Ben-Tal, A., & Nemirovski, A. (1998). Robust convex optimization. Mathematics of Operations Research, 23, 769–805.
Ben-Tal, A., & Nemirovski, A. (1999). Robust solutions to uncertain Linear Programs. Operations Research Letters, 25(1), 1–13.
Ben-Tal, A., & Nemirovski, A. (2000). Robust solutions of Linear Programming problems contaminated with uncertain data. Mathematical Programming, 88, 411–424.
Ben-Tal, A., El-Ghaoui, L., & Nemirovski, A. (2000). Robust semidefinite programming. In R. Saigal, L. Vandenberghe, & H. Wolkowicz (Eds.), Semidefinite programming and applications. Kluwer Academic Publishers.
Ben-Tal, A., & Nemirovski, A. (2002). Robust optimization—Methodology and applications. Mathematical Programming, 92(3), 453–480.
Bekker, P. A. (1986). Comment on identification in the linear errors in variables model. Econometrica, 54(1), 215–217.
Bertsimas, D., & Sim, M. (2004). Price of robustness. Operations Research, 52(1), 35–53.
Bertsimas, D., Brown, D.B., & Caramanis, C. (2007). Theory and applications of robust optimization. Technical report, the University of Texas at Austin, Austin, TX.
Boni, O. (2007). Robust solutions of conic quadratic problems. PhD Thesis, Technion, Israel Institute of Technology, IE&M Faculty.
Chen, Y., Zhu, L., Gonder, J., Young, S., & Walkowicz, K. (2017). Data-driven fuel consumption estimation: A multivariate adaptive regression spline approach. Transportation Research Part C: Emerging Technology, 83, 134–145.
Chesher, A. (1991). The effect of measurement error. Biometrika, 78(3), 451–462.
Coxeter, H. S. M. (1988). Regular and semiregular polytopes, III. Mathematische Zeitschrift, 200, 3–45.
Çevik, A., Weber, G.-W., Eyüboğlu, B.-M., & Karlı, O. K. (2017). Voxel-MARS: A method for early detection of Alzheimer’s disease by classification of structural brain MRI. Annals of Operations Research (ANOR), 258(1), 31–57.
De Andrés, J., Lorca, P., de Cos Juez, F. J., & Sánchez-Lasheras, F. (2011). Bankruptcy forecasting: A hybrid approach using Fuzzy c-means clustering and Multivariate Adaptive Regression Splines (MARS). Expert Systems with Applications, 38(3), 1866–1875.
El-Ghaoui, L., & Lebret, H. (1997). Robust solutions to least-square problems to uncertain data matrices. SIAM Journal of Matrix Analysis and Applications, 18, 1035–1064.
El-Ghaoui, L., Oustry, F., & Lebret, H. (1998). Robust solutions to uncertain semidefinite programs. SIAM Journal of Optimization, 9, 33–52.
El-Ghaoui, L. (2003). Robust optimization and applications. IMA Tutorial.
Friedman, J. H. (1991). Multivariate adaptive regression splines. Annals of Statistics, 19, 1–67.
Fabozzi, F. J., Kolm, P. N., Pachamanova, D. A., & Focardi, S. M. (2007). Robust portfolio optimization and management. Wiley Finance.
Graczyk-Kucharska, M., Özmen, A., Szafrański, M., Weber, G.-W., Golinski, M., & Spychała, M. (2020). Knowledge accelerator by transversal competences and multivariate adaptive regression splines. Central Journal of Operational Research (CEJOR), 28, 645–669.
Hastie, T., Tibshirani, R., & Friedman, J. H. (2001). The element of statistical learning. Springer-Verlag.
Kalaycı, B., Özmen, A., & Weber, G.-W. (2020). Mutual relevance of investor sentiment and finance by modeling coupled stochastic systems with MARS. Annals of Operations Research (ANOR), 295(2020), 183–206.
Kara, G., Özmen, A., & Weber, G.-W. (2019). Stability advances in robust portfolio optimization under parallelpipe uncertainty. Central Journal of Operational Research (CEJOR), 27(1), 241–261.
Kriner, M. (2007). Survival analysis with multivariate adaptive regression splines. Dissertation. LMU München, Faculty of Mathematics, Computer Science and Statistics.
Kuter, S., Weber, G.-W., Akyürek, Z., & Özmen, A. (2015). Inversion of top of atmospheric reflectance values by conic multivariate adaptive regression splines. Inverse Problems in Science and Engineering (IPSE), 23(4), 651–669.
Lu, C. J., Lee, T. S., & Lian, C. M. (2012). Sales forecasting for computer wholesalers: A comparison of multivariate adaptive regression splines and artificial neural networks. Decision Support Systems, 54(1), 584–596.
Miguéis, V. L., Camanho, A., & e Cunha, J. F. (2013). Customer attrition in retailing: an application of multivariate adaptive regression splines. Expert Systems with Applications, 40(16), 6225–6232.
Minitab. (2017). Software available at http://www.minitab.com.
MOSEK. (2018). Powerful commercial software for CQP. Available at http://www.mosek.com.
Onak, O. N., Dogrusoz, Y., & Weber, G.-W. (2019). Evaluation of multivariate adaptive non-parametric reduced-order model for solving the inverse electrocardiography problem: A simulation study. Medical & Biological Engineering & Computing, 57(5), 967–993.
Özmen, A. (2010). Robust conic quadratic programming applied to quality improvement—A robustification of CMARS. MSc Thesis. Scientific Computing, Institute of Applied Mathematics, Middle East Technical University, Ankara, Turkey.
Özmen, A., Weber, G.-W., Batmaz, I., & Kropat, E. (2011). RCMARS: Robustification of CMARS with different scenarios under polyhedral uncertainty set. Communications in Nonlinear Science and Numerical Simulation (CNSNS), 16(12), 4780–4787.
Özmen, A., Weber, G.-W., Çavuşoğlu, Z., & Defterli, Ö. (2013a). The new robust conic GPLM method with an Application to Finance: Prediction of credit default. Journal of Global Optimization (JOGO), 56(2), 233–249.
Özmen, A., Weber, G.-W., & Karimov, A. (2013b). RCMARS: A new optimization supported tool applied on financial data. Pacific Journal of Optimization (PJO), 9(3), 535–552.
Özmen, A., & Weber, G.-W. (2014). RMARS: Robustification of multivariate adaptive regression spline under polyhedral uncertainty. Journal of Computational and Applied Mathematics (CAM), 259, 914–924.
Özmen, A., Kropat, E., & Weber, G.-W. (2014a). Spline regression models for complex multimodal regulatory networks. Optimization Methods and Software (OMS), 29(3), 515–534.
Özmen, A., Batmaz, I., & Weber, G.-W. (2014b). Precipitation modeling by polyhedral RCMARS and comparison with MARS and CMARS. Environmental Modeling & Assessment, 19(5), 425–435.
Özmen, A. (2015). Advances in robust identification of spline models and networks by robust conic optimization, with applications to different sectors. PhD Thesis. Scientific Computing, Institute of Applied Mathematics, Middle East Technical University, Ankara, Turkey.
Özmen, A. (2016). Robust optimization of spline models and complex regulatory networks—theory, methods and application. Springer.
Özmen, A., Kropat, E., & Weber, G.-W. (2017). Robust Optimization in spline regression models for multimodel regulatory networks under polyhedral uncertainty. Optimization, 66(12), 2135–2155.
Özmen, A., Yılmaz, Y., & Weber, G.-W. (2018). Natural gas consumption forecasting model for residential user. Energy Economics, 70, 357–381.
Roos, C., Terlaky, T., & Vial, J. (1997). Interior point approach to linear optimization: Theory and algorithms. Wiley.
Rubinstein, R. Y., & Kroese, D. P. (2007). Simulation and the Monte Carlo method (2nd ed.). Wiley.
Salford Systems-Data Mining and Predictive Analytics Software. (2018). MARS software available at http://www.salfordsystems.com.
Tsai, J. C., & Chen, V. C. (2005). Flexible and robust implementations of multivariate adaptive regression splines within a wastewater treatment stochastic dynamic program. Quality and Reliability Engineering International, 21(7), 689–699.
Xiong, R., & Meullenet, J. F. (2004). Application of multivariate adaptive regression splines (MARS) to the preference mapping of cheese sticks. Journal of Food Science, 69(4), 131–139.
Weber, G.-W., Çavuşoğlu, Z., & Özmen, A. (2012). Predicting default probabilities in emerging markets by conic generalized partial linear models and their optimization. Optimization, 61(4), 443–457.
Werner, R. (2008). Cascading: An adjusted exchange method for robust conic programming. Central Journal of Operational Research (CEJOR), 16, 179–189.
Yang, C. C., Prasher, S. O., Lacroix, R., & Kim, S. H. (2003). A multivariate adaptive regression splines model for simulation of pesticide transport in soils. Biosystems Engineering, 86(1), 9–15.
Zareipour, H., Bhattacharya, K., & Canizares, C. (2006). Forecasting the hourly Ontario energy price by Multivariate Adaptive Regression Splines. In Power Engineering Society General Meeting, IEEE.
Zhou, Y., & Leung, H. (2007). Predicting object-oriented software maintainability using multivariate adaptive regression splines. Journal of Systems and Software, 80(8), 1349–1361.
Author information
Authors and Affiliations
Corresponding author
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
Springer Nature or its licensor hol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.
About this article
Cite this article
Özmen, A., Zinchenko, Y. & Weber, GW. Robust multivariate adaptive regression splines under cross-polytope uncertainty: an application in a natural gas market. Ann Oper Res 324, 1337–1367 (2023). https://doi.org/10.1007/s10479-022-04993-w
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s10479-022-04993-w